The human-computer interface is the system; a plea for a poor man's HCI component in software engineering curricula

Most software engineering approaches restrict the user interface to everything a user may perceive or experience. As a result, it is often designed rather independently of the system functionality. Chances are then that it does not get the attention it deserves. In the approach to software developme...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: van der Veer, G., van Vliet, H.
Format: Tagungsbericht
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:Most software engineering approaches restrict the user interface to everything a user may perceive or experience. As a result, it is often designed rather independently of the system functionality. Chances are then that it does not get the attention it deserves. In the approach to software development we sketch, the design of the user interface and the design of the functionality go hand in hand. We give a number of examples of user interface problems, and illustrate how these can be caught early if a more integrated approach is taken. We conclude with an outline of a minimal course on human-computer interaction that we feel should be part of everyone's software engineering curriculum.
ISSN:1093-0175
2377-570X
DOI:10.1109/CSEE.2001.913854